Type of a scam Employment

I received an email offering me a job interview that I had not replied to. I accepted the interview because I am looking for work as a struggling veteran. When I went to their office, they had close to 10-15 people waiting to be interviewed. When I got called in (20 minutes late) he told me that I could be a marketing manager, only after I sold magazines, pots and pans and Tupperware, via word of mouth and cold calls. He said that I could make up to $50 an hour but my base would be $10. He was blatant about his success and told me how much he made in order to motivate me to accept. Besides the waste of time, the lies and schemes, the thing that bothered me most is that they are taking advantage of people who need work. 50-year-olds holding their resumes excited about promises, but left wanting and hurt after the fact.
